Working Principles

The MAX5414EUD+ is based on a digital potentiometer integrated circuit. It consists of a resistive ladder network and a wiper that can be digitally controlled. The resistance between the wiper terminal and either end terminal can be adjusted by sending appropriate commands through the serial I2C interface. The non-volatile memory ensures that the wiper position is retained even when power is off.
